Sustainable Fashion Innovations within Innovative Fashion Concepts

Sustainable fashion tackles big environmental challenges by rethinking how every piece of clothing is made, from the first sketch to the final stitch and even beyond. Designers work hard at every step to make sure that clothes not only look great but also do good for our planet. Every garment becomes a blend of cool style and care for nature, turning basic fabrics into wearable art that tells a story of mindful production.

Bio-fabrication is one of the most exciting breakthroughs in this field. It means creating materials in a lab, like lab-grown leather, which is made without using animals, and textiles made from mycelium, a natural part of mushrooms. Companies such as Modern Meadow and Bolt Threads are leading the way, proving that it's possible to create fabrics that feel just as luxurious as traditional ones while being gentle on the Earth. Imagine a jacket that feels as smooth as real leather or a dress spun from fungi fibers that quietly shouts eco-friendly sophistication.

Circular fashion ties everything together with a smart, closed-loop process. Old textiles are recycled and transformed into brand-new designs, cutting down on waste and giving fresh life to materials that might have otherwise ended up in a landfill. This smart cycle challenges designers to merge creative style with responsibility, proving that fashion can be both trendy and kind to our world.

Wearable Tech Fashion in Innovative Fashion Concepts

img-2.jpg

Wearable technology has really stepped up its game, moving from basic fitness trackers to stylish smart clothes that feel like they're made just for you. At first, these gadgets only watched your steps or heart rate, but now designers are mixing cool tech with serious style. Imagine a coat that changes its color as the weather cools or a jacket that warms up when you step outside. Every piece feels like a little story about where fashion and tech meet.

Today, breakthroughs in smart textiles are totally changing our wardrobe game. Think about jackets with LED panels or clothes that groove to your favorite tunes by syncing up with your music. These fabrics do more than just add a pop of color; they adjust on the fly to what’s happening around you. Picture a dress that dances with the beat of your favorite song, fun, right? It’s like a little piece of art and tech rolled into one.

And then there’s interactive couture, which takes things even further. Designers are playing with clothes that have sensors to track your health while lighting up or shifting patterns when you move or hear sounds. It’s a hands-on, exciting twist on what you wear every day. In a way, our clothes are no longer just something we put on, they’re becoming a vibrant part of our lifestyle.

Future Directions for Innovative Fashion Concepts

We're on the brink of a major style evolution with breakthroughs like self-healing fabrics (they literally mend tiny tears) and cool nanotech coatings that make clothes more resilient. Imagine your favorite pair of jeans fixing itself after a rip, it’s not just a fantasy anymore. These innovations mean our outfits can adapt to our daily adventures while giving our closets a whole new level of durability and flair.

Fashion is getting super interactive too. Think modular clothing systems where you can swap pieces like a fun puzzle to totally change your look. And then there are immersive runway shows that blend real life with virtual reality. Ever wanted to step right into the action and inspect every detail up close? With VR and AR, you practically become part of the show.
